Output 183afc219aa366f04bc14a13281a77d45cd7ad2208c3476874e5205d624f1481:4

value
640939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5aeabbb5cbe318e1aeddf9db2cfebe2e3650c78 OP_EQUAL
address
3Q64itEHohkrRPuZrtjnV6xTYPbSaGFXEq
transaction
183afc219aa366f04bc14a13281a77d45cd7ad2208c3476874e5205d624f1481
spent
true